When I was tractor shopping, I was dead set that I wanted a Kubota B7500. I went by the dealership everyday and drooled on my way to work. Stopped and drove one several times. Then when I got serious, I looked at other tractors. Kioti, only one dealership locally. He had quit selling them because of "quality" problems - his words, not mine. He also had Long, but he was expensive on those. I then went to the JD dealership. Drove a couple of green ones. They were expensive and I just didn't like the tractor itself. Wasn't comfortable to me and didn't seem to be laid out right or something. I then went to test drive a New Holland. Didn't want to because it was a Ford, I don't like Fords and didn't want anything to do with one. Once I drove the New Holland, it was like Kubota? An orange tractor, no way. I loved how the New Holland felt and drove. The dealer treated me well (even though others had told me he would screw me), gave me a price several thousand less than Deere, and several hundred less than Kubota. And now at 5 years and 1,000 hours, the tractor still starts the first time, every time. Only a couple of minor issues early on with the tractor, but were taken care of quickly by the dealer. Everything I've needed for the tractor - OK, filters (haven't needed anything else for the tractor:D) have been in stock. I've bought a few things for the MMM, a couple of belts, and some bearings for the wheels (I've found what I was doing wrong with those) but they've all been in stock. I keep telling Monica that I want a new tractor, but in reality I don't. Can't justify for something that has done everything I've asked it to do, even though it was really beyond its realm, but it has done it w/o issue. I just really like my New Holland.
